Adult Dance

We offer jazz and tap for adult students as well stretch and flexibility. Our adults enjoy the socialization while learning to dance and obtaining an effective workout.

Acrobatic Dance 101

New This year is Acrobatic Dance, or Acro as it is commonly referred to by dancers and dance professionals, is the beautiful fusion of classic dance technique and the precision and athleticism of acrobatic elements.

Ballet, Jazz, Hip Hop, Lyrical, and Tap

This dynamic class continues to explore ballet sequences and the intermediate-advanced steps of jazz and tap. For the ballet portion of this class, students will learn classical technique while memorizing body positions and vocabulary. With a focus on proper alignment, careful balance, and precise coordination, the exercises will physically promote strength and flexibility, while mentally promoting artistry, musicality, and grace. Lyrical is a fusion of ballet and jazz, with expressive motions that tell a story. Students will learn lyrical technique along with how to express emotion through movement. Jazz classes teach intermediate jazz dance technique, terminology, and style with an emphasis on proper technique, alignment, and movement quality. Our tap classes stress the basics of tap while also teaching musicality and rhythm. Our Hip Hop dancers develop focus, strength, and agility while having fun. This class is loads of fun, and perfect for dancers who want to do it all!

Ballet and Tap

During this class, comprised of ballet, creative movement and tap dancers are introduced to more formal dance technique. This class will lay the foundation for correct, safe, and successful dancing in years to follow. Students will expand on the basic steps and terminology from the 3–4-Year-Old Class in ballet and continue to explore their own creative movement in a safe, positive environment. Along with the introduction of more skills and techniques, instructors continue to foster creativity and imagination in class through movement and imagination games, the use of props, and activity songs. Dancers in this class will improve flexibility and coordination through fun, age-appropriate movement, and exercises.

Ballet and Creative Movement for the very young

A class for preschoolers containing ballet and creative movement. Dancers will learn basic steps and terminology in ballet and explore their own creative movement styles using imaginative music and games in a safe, positive environment. Dancers in this class will improve flexibility and coordination through fun, age-appropriate movement, and exercises. Our instructors use imagination games, upbeat age-appropriate music, and props to inspire and excite students about dance. Students will also work on classroom skills such as following directions, listening, and working with others. This class is as enjoyable as it is beneficial!
